[论文解读] Assessing the Usability of GutGPT: A Simulation Study of an AI Clinical Decision Support System for Gastrointestinal Bleeding Risk

Colleen Chan, Kisung You|arXiv (Cornell University)|Dec 6, 2023

ABSTRACT

Applications of large language models (LLMs) like ChatGPT have potential to enhance clinical decision support through conversational interfaces. However, challenges of human-algorithmic interaction and clinician trust are poorly understood. GutGPT, a LLM for gastrointestinal (GI) bleeding risk prediction and management guidance, was deployed in clinical simulation scenarios alongside the electronic health record (EHR) with emergency medicine physicians, internal medicine physicians, and medical students to evaluate its effect on physician acceptance and trust in AI clinical decision support systems (AI-CDSS). GutGPT provides risk predictions from a validated machine learning model and evidence-based answers by querying extracted clinical guidelines. Participants were randomized to GutGPT and an interactive dashboard, or the interactive dashboard and a search engine. Surveys and educational assessments taken before and after measured technology acceptance and content mastery. Preliminary results showed mixed effects on acceptance after using GutGPT compared to the dashboard or search engine but appeared to improve content mastery based on simulation performance. Overall, this study demonstrates LLMs like GutGPT could enhance effective AI-CDSS if implemented optimally and paired with interactive interfaces.

研究动机与目标

  • 评估临床医生对GutGPT——一种基于大语言模型的胃肠道出血风险临床决策支持系统——的信任度、接受度和可用性。
  • 将GutGPT在临床决策和知识获取方面的影响与传统交互式仪表板和互联网搜索进行对比。
  • 探究对话式人工智能界面如何影响临床医生在模拟临床情境中对人工智能CDSS的感知、使用努力预期及使用意愿。
  • 评估GutGPT在提升上消化道出血管理指南掌握程度方面的教育价值。

提出的方法

  • 开展了一项包含55名参与者(包括急诊科医生、内科医生和医学生)的模拟研究。
  • 将参与者随机分为三组:GutGPT联合电子病历仪表板组、仅交互式仪表板组,以及互联网搜索联合电子病历仪表板组。
  • 基于UTAUT模型设计模拟前后的调查问卷,以测量信任度、接受度、努力预期和使用意愿。
  • 收集并分析屏幕及视频录制数据,结合定性反馈访谈,评估界面可用性。
  • 将GutGPT与经过验证的胃肠道出血风险预测机器学习模型集成,并整合基于证据的临床指南以提供管理建议。
  • 通过模拟前后的教育评估测量内容掌握程度,以评估学习成果。

主要发现

  • 使用GutGPT的参与者在努力预期方面表现出显著提升,表明其对使用便捷性的感知优于仪表板组或搜索组。
  • GutGPT组和仪表板组在内容掌握程度方面均有提升,模拟后教育评估中正确答案的比例更高。
  • 在模拟后,GutGPT组和仪表板组的AI-CDSS信任度均有所提高,但GutGPT组的提升效果在统计上并不显著更强。
  • 调查工具表现出较高的内部一致性,大多数UTAUT指标的Cronbach’s alpha值超过0.8。
  • 两组临床医生均表达了担忧,认为人工智能系统未能充分考虑临床决策中的社会、情感和身体等细微因素。
  • 研究仍在进行中,目前已纳入55名参与者,由于样本量较小且招募未完成,未进行正式的统计检验。
